Pankhurst joins National Youth Music Panel

Award winning composer Lucy Pankhurst has joined the Music Panel for the National Youth Championships of Great Britain.

Brass Bands England has confirmed that award winning composer Lucy Pankhurst has joined the Music Panel for the National Youth Brass Band Championships of Great Britain.

Lucy takes over from Alun F Williams who has stepped down, and will join a team of Philip Harper, Ian Porthouse and Mark Bousie in selecting works for the event. BBE has recently worked with Lucy on the critically acclaimed 'Brass ReMade' project.

Delighted

A spokesperson told 4BR: "We are delighted to be able to welcome Lucy to the panel — one which has selected a number of outstanding works for the event including this year's selections of 'Penlee' by Simon Dobson and 'Smoke Sketches' by Daniel Hall.

Panel member Ian Porthouse told 4BR: "It's great to have Lucy join us. Her perspectives and insight will be invaluable as we continue to seek out works that challenge and inspire young players."

Graduating with an honours degree in performance from the RNCM in 2004, Lucy them went on to gain her MMus in composition working alongside Head of Composition, Adam Gorb. She then returned to the college in 2012 as a PhD researcher, focussing on contemporary brass composition techniques, including the application of electronics.

Award winning

In 2011, she became the first female composer to be presented with a British Composer Award in the Brass/Wind Band category (above), and was subsequently shortlisted again in 2016.
